Hooked and Yarn Sewn Rug
after stencil pattern by E.S. Frost & Co. (Biddeford, Maine, 1870-6), late 20th century
Framed central reserve depicting a Spaniel in finely sewn single-ply yarns, the fill and border hooked with neutral solid and tweed fabrics against bright pinks, hooked up to the hemmed and machine-surged edges of burlap, 24 x 38 1/2 in.

Footnotes
Provenance
Grogan & Co., Boston, Massachusetts (2 March 2008), Lot 967.
Literature
The central reserve with Spaniel appears in Frost patterns no. 19, 100; the leaf border, in pattern no. 49. See Robert G. Wheeler, Descriptive Catalogue of E.S. Frost & Co's., Hooked Rug Patterns (Dearborn: Greenfield Village, 1970), p. 13, 17.
